Why Use Job Portals?
Job portals provide several benefits to job seekers:
- Access to a large number of job listings from multiple companies
- Ability to filter job search based on criteria such as industry, location, experience level, and more
- Opportunity to create a profile and upload your resume for recruiters to discover
- Email alerts for new job openings that match your preferences
- Resources such as interview tips, resume building tools, and career advice
Popular Job Portals
There are numerous job portals available, each catering to different types of jobs and industries. Some of the popular job portals include:
- LinkedIn Jobs - A professional networking site that also offers job listings from a wide range of companies.
- Indeed - A comprehensive job search engine that aggregates job listings from various sources.
- Monster - Known for its extensive database of job opportunities across different sectors.
- Glassdoor - Provides not only job listings but also company reviews and salary information.
- CareerBuilder - Offers a wide range of job listings and resources for job seekers.
Tips for Using Job Portals Effectively
Here are some tips to make the most of job portals in your job search:
- Build a complete and updated profile with your relevant skills and experience.
- Use specific keywords related to your desired job role to improve search results.
- Set up job alerts to receive notifications for new job postings.
- Research companies and read reviews to assess their work culture and reputation.
- Customize your resume and cover letter for each application to highlight your suitability for the role.
